Transaction d96084ea966023026d1c8299843187877c10be529a67b540623d50a3e6d68729
1 Input
1 Output
-
d96084ea966023026d1c8299843187877c10be529a67b540623d50a3e6d68729:0
- value
- 325283
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e630383fcc68ed57e13be08a6e51695ef23c5ed9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mz8BVCJu8HgdJB7S52AgdNKLw8smxftY8